MONDAY .......... SCOTTISH CUP


AIRDRIE UNITED - KILMARNOCK

Despite a desperately poor run, spirits remain high at Kilmarnock and they are showing signs, albeit small, of better things to come. They had the best of a recent 1-1 draw with Hearts and only lost to an own goal at Celtic. They are very motivated to get a win of any sort, hoping that this will kick start their season and they will not get a better chance than this evening.

Killie want the money spinning tie with Celtic that victory will bring, but certainly not a replay tonight, as that will be played on Wednesday, in just two days time !

Airdrie looked booked for a play-off spot in Division 2, but in all likelyhood, there will still be two divisions between these two come next season. Hosts have trouble keeping a cleansheet and when they concede one, a second normally follows. Kilmarnock played away at Peterhead, who are on a very similar level to Airdrie, in the League Cup earlier in the season and won 3-0, of course, they were in better form then, but it is the best form line we have and gives an indication of the class difference. I expect a fired up Killie to progress.
